You’re a relationship-focused retirement plan professional who enjoys helping clients navigate the complexities of retirement plan administration. At C&N, we’re seeking a Senior Retirement Plan Administrator to oversee the administration, compliance, and ongoing success of retirement plans while delivering exceptional service to plan sponsors and participants.
In this role, you’ll manage client relationships, oversee plan administration, ensure regulatory compliance, and identify opportunities to expand C&N’s Retirement Services offerings. If you enjoy combining technical expertise with outstanding client service, this is an opportunity to make a meaningful impact within our growing Wealth Management team. This position offers the flexibility to work remotely; however, candidates must reside within 50 miles of a C&N location or be willing to relocate to be considered. You will be responsible for:

- Client Relationship Management: Serve as the primary contact for assigned retirement plans by building strong relationships with plan sponsors and participants while delivering exceptional customer service and ongoing support.
- Retirement Plan Administration: Administer qualified retirement plans by reviewing plan design, maintaining plan documents, overseeing compliance testing, coordinating plan conversions, and ensuring operational accuracy.
- Compliance & Regulatory Oversight: Monitor retirement plans for compliance with applicable regulations, assist with annual testing, Form 5500 preparation, disclosures, and recommend process improvements that strengthen operational effectiveness.
- Business Development & Relationship Growth: Identify opportunities to expand Retirement Services and other Wealth Management relationships through referrals, participant education, and collaboration with Financial Consultants.
- Participant Education & Support: Coordinate enrollment meetings, provide retirement education, respond to participant and sponsor inquiries, and help clients maximize the value of their retirement plans.

- Paid Time Off : Generous vacation, personal, sick, family sick, and community service leave.
- Retirement Savings : 401(k) with pre-tax and ROTH contribution options and a safe harbor match, plus an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P).
- Health & Wellness :
- Health, dental, and vision coverage, including employer-paid premium options for employee-only coverage.
- Health Savings Account (HSA) and Flexible Spending Accounts (FSAs) for medical and dependent care.
- Employer-paid life and disability insurance.
- Additional voluntary coverages to meet your unique needs.
- Career Development : Access to education and development programs and ongoing support for personal and professional growth.
